Who found Montreal French or Dutch?

Montreal was founded by the French. The city was established in 1642 by French settlers led by Paul Chomedey de Maisonneuve, who sought to create a mission and trading post called Ville-Marie. The Dutch were active in North America around the same period, particularly in places like New Amsterdam (now New York City), but did not found Montreal.


Is Montreal a french speaking city?

Yes, Montreal is a predominantly French-speaking city. French is the official language of the province of Quebec, where Montreal is located. However, many residents also speak English and other languages.

What languages are spoken in Tongeren Belgium?

The main languages spoken in Tongeren, Belgium are Dutch and French. Dutch is the official language of Flanders region where Tongeren is located, while French is spoken by a minority of the population.

What providence is Montreal is in?

Montreal is located in the province of Quebec, Canada. It is the largest city in the province and is situated on the Island of Montreal, which is at the confluence of the Saint Lawrence and Ottawa Rivers. Quebec is known for its rich French-speaking culture and history.
